Earlier this week, however, Haley took major backlash after proposing people should be mandatorily “identified” on social media platforms “by their names.”
The former UN ambassador stated on Fox News that allowing people to post anonymously on social media presents “national security threats.” However, critics pointed out how removing anonymity via governmental action would infringe upon the First Amendment.
In the wake of this scandal, the DeSantis campaign also hit Haley accordingly. The Florida governor’s campaign is now selling merchandise that directly opposes the notion of forcing social media users to show their names when posting.
No confirmation yet
At this time, Nikki Haley has yet to confirm her agreement to a one-on-one debate with DeSantis. Nevertheless, in the aftermath of Ingraham’s suggestion, many voters in the Republican Party expressed on X that they’d like to see her face off against the Florida governor.
